    I don't have mine. We never drove through East Germany to East Berlin. The several times that we went we always took the Duty Train from Frankfurt, West Germany. I do have the orders that allowed us to take the Duty Train through East Germany. I have thought about getting it framed with some pics, my pieces of the Berlin Wall and my Passport with the Checkpoint Charlie Stamp in it.

    Process for driving from West Germany through East Germany to West Berlin:

    Check in and receive briefing and a packet of flash cards. The flash cards are in German, Russian and English. In case of a break down, you were ordered to place a card against the window saying, "I demand to speak to a Russian Officer." We were prohibited from interacting with East Germans or Enlisted.

    Receive time stamps a different check points. At each check point I had to do proper facing movements, salute the Russian officers and present my papers. I received the stamps and was allowed to continue.

    You can see all the time stamps... If an unacceptable time was marked, we were in trouble. NO STOPPING NO SPEEDING
